I've enabled the email to dropbox feature and can receive emails to long email address supplied.
I've tried setting up a shorter email on my custom domain to auto forward to the long address but it never seems to receive the attachments.
Is there a limitation to this? I would rather share a shorter more memorable email address.
Example, but not real details:
My custom email [email removed as per Community Guidelines] to auto forward to "random.long.name.generated@addtodropbox.com"

Hi @Megan
Yes, I have setup the email in the settings. This is under a personal account, so there's nothing with label "Admin Console".
The email address is automatically generated. I can chose to generate a new one, but there doesn't seem to be an option to manually choose the email address. I have been able to send email attachments to that listed address and it receives them find if I directly email it, but not when it's using an auto-forwarder via my custom domain/mail server (cPanel based if that matters).
I have double checked the auto forwarding and the @addtodropbox.com email address matches what is in my settings.
My question is around auto-forwarding/redirecting emails. It seems that those emails are not supported from my few test emails. I wanted to know if there was a technical issue with the forwarding or if Dropbox just flat out doesn't support auto-forwarding/redirects for some reason.
